Detailed Description
The principles and features of the present invention are described below in conjunction with the following drawings, the examples given are only intended to illustrate the present invention and are not intended to limit the scope of the present invention.
The frame is the skeleton of the whole vehicle, and the frame is mainly characterized by the thickness of a pipe and the thickness of the pipe wall, and the design strength of the hinge connection part of the front frame and the rear frame.
At present when folding the electric motor car, what adopt usually is horizontal folding, but horizontal folding needs to lift up electric motor car one side, carries out horizontal rotatory folding again, and great, inconvenient enough convenient with regard to required cost manpower to this utility model people provides an electric motor car vertical folding device and solves above-mentioned problem.
The present invention provides the following preferred embodiments
As shown in fig. 1 and 2, a longitudinal folding device of an electric vehicle comprises a head pipe 1, a first lower pipe 2 is fixedly connected to one side of the head pipe 1, a longitudinal rotating portion 6 is provided at one end of the first lower pipe 2, a second lower pipe 7 is provided at one side of the longitudinal rotating portion 6, the first lower pipe 2 is hinged to the second lower pipe 7 through the longitudinal rotating portion 6, a locking portion 5 is provided between the first lower pipe 2 and the second lower pipe 7 for locking the position between the first lower pipe 2 and the second lower pipe 7, a rear pipe 3 is fixedly connected to one end of the second lower pipe 7, a middle pipe 4 is provided at one side of the second lower pipe 7, the locking portion 5 is used for releasing the position locking between the first lower pipe 2 and the second lower pipe 7, and then the longitudinal rotating portion 6 is passed through to allow the first lower pipe 2 and the second lower pipe 7 to longitudinally rotate, and at this time, a rear wheel at the bottom of the rear pipe 3 connected to one end of the first lower pipe 2 rolls on the ground, and then the front wheels at the bottom of the head pipe 1 at one end of the second lower pipe 7 are erected and arranged in parallel, and the electric bicycle can be folded longitudinally, so that the electric bicycle can be folded more easily.
In the present embodiment, as shown in fig. 1 and 2, the locking portion 5 includes a hand holding portion 51 and a locking portion, the hand holding portion 51 is rotatably connected to the second lower tube 7 through a rotating shaft, the locking portion is disposed between the hand holding portion 51 and the first lower tube 2, and the locking portion is locked on the second lower tube 7 by holding the hand holding portion 51 with a hand, so as to lock the positions of the first lower tube 2 and the second lower tube 7.
In this embodiment, as shown in fig. 1 and fig. 2, the longitudinal rotating portion 6 includes a first abutting column 601, a rotating groove 602, a rotating block 603, a second abutting column 604, and a rotating rod 605, one end of the first abutting column 601 is fixedly connected to a second abutting end, the second abutting end is fixedly connected to the first lower pipe 2, the rotating groove 602 is disposed in the first abutting groove, the rotating block 603 is fixed to the bottom of the second abutting column 604, the rotating groove 602 and the rotating block 603 are both inclined, the rotating groove 602 and the rotating block 603 are both provided with a first through hole, and a rotating rod 605 is disposed in the first through hole, and the rotating groove 602 and the rotating block 603 are both inclined, so that the rotation axis of the first abutting column 601 and the second abutting column 604 can be inclined when rotating through the rotating rod 605, and the rotation direction of the first lower pipe 2 and the second lower pipe 7 can not coincide with each other, thereby take place rotatory skew, avoid front wheel and rear wheel to overlap, lead to folding failure.
The utility model discloses a concrete theory of operation as follows:
when the grip portion 51 is held and the locking portion is brought into contact with and locked to the second down tube 7, the rear wheel at the bottom of the rear tube 3 connected to the one end of the first down tube 2 is rolled on the ground, and when the first contact post 601 and the second contact post 604 are rotated by the rotating lever 605, the rotation axis is shifted and the first contact post 601 and the second contact post 604 are raised and arranged in parallel with the front wheel at the bottom of the head tube 1 at the one end of the second down tube 7, so that the electric vehicle can be folded more easily and conveniently.

2. The longitudinal folding device for electric vehicle as claimed in claim 1, wherein the locking portion comprises a grip portion and a locking portion, the grip portion is rotatably connected to the second lower tube via a rotating shaft, and the locking portion is disposed between the grip portion and the first lower tube.
3. The electric vehicle longitudinal folding device of claim 1, wherein the longitudinal rotation portion comprises a first abutting column, a rotation groove, a rotation block, a second abutting column and a rotation rod, one end of the first abutting column is fixedly connected with the second abutting end, the second abutting end is fixedly connected with the first lower pipe, the rotation groove is formed in the first abutting groove, and the rotation block is fixed at the bottom of the second abutting column.
4. The device for longitudinally folding the electric vehicle as claimed in claim 3, wherein the rotating slot and the rotating block are inclined.
5. The electric vehicle longitudinal folding device of claim 4, wherein the rotating groove and the rotating block are both provided with a first through hole, and the first through hole is provided with a rotating rod.
